Synopsis
When the COVID-19 pandemic hits, 28-year-old Kenna Benjamin hates her job and is unsuccessful in love. Now human contact is banned (or at minimum, requires six feet of separation). While everyone around her has a quarantine companion, she takes to dating apps in search of meaningful connection. After a dozen FaceTime dates, a virtual booty call gone awry, and bad news about her job, Kenna learns that the only way to get through quarantine is to get comfortable with who she is. Kenna discovers it's possible to find connection amid this newfound isolation, if first she can connect with herself.
